Position Overview

To carry out a variety of tasks in relation to bulk manufacture, weighing, quality, materials handling, safety, administration, and housekeeping.

Essential Job Functions/Responsibilities

Weighing duties

  • Collection of raw materials from storage and return of part pallets to correct storage location.
  • Ensure strict adherence to Good Pre-weigh Practice.
  • Ensure continuous replenishment of certain storage locations.
  • Transfer of pre-weighed raw materials to correct storage location.
  • Undertaking of daily cycle counts, annual stock check and other stock control checks as required.
  • Identification and rectification of stock anomalies as required.
  • Accurate weighing and labelling of raw materials in accordance with established procedures.

Manufacturing Duties

  • Collection of pre-weighed raw materials from appropriate location.
  • Reconciliation of batch prior to start of manufacture.
  • Manufacture of product in accordance with appropriate method.
  • Management of manufacturing skid and associated equipment effectively.
  • Transfer of products into appropriate storage vessels.
  • Quality sampling and testing of batch.
  • Ensure compliance with correct manufacturing method for formula and batch size.
  • Work continuously towards improvements in line efficiency.
  • Ensure strict adherence to Good Manufacturing Practice.
  • Perform administrative tasks including completion of all required documentation.
  • Follow manufacturing plans.
  • Conduct daily stock check of manufactured liquids on site.

General Duties

  • Raw material and liquid sampling for Labs when requested.
  • Use a variety of transportation to ensure the safe handling of necessary materials.
  • Use computer systems and maintain stock accuracy.
  • Minor maintenance tasks within capability of job holder.
